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_006122.4(MAN2A2):​c.391A>G​(p.Met131Val) variant causes a missense, splice region change. The variant allele was found at a frequency of 0.0000663 in 1,614,078 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/23 in silico tools predict a benign outcome for this variant. 2/2 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
MAN2A2 (HGNC:6825): (mannosidase alpha class 2A member 2) Predicted to enable alpha-mannosidase activity. Predicted to be involved in N-glycan processing and protein deglycosylation. Predicted to be integral component of membrane. Predicted to be active in Golgi membrane. [provided by Alliance of Genome Resources, Apr 2022]
